Ukraine National Junior Ice Hockey Team wins Hungary tournament
An international ice hockey tournament was held from 27 to 30 December 2012 in Budapest, Hungary. Competing for the championship were teams from Romania, Slovenia, Ukraine and Hungary.
Pupils and teachers of the Junior Academy of Science of Ukraine to receive internship at the best laboratories in the USA
The third meeting of the Ukrainian-American Working Group on Science and Technology, part of the Committee for Strategic Partnership with the U.S. Embassy in Ukraine, was recently held in Kyiv. The focus was on new opportunities for major projects in nuclear medicine, cosmology, materials science, and biotechnology. Within the terms of reference of the working group, the members saw an exhibition of scientific and technological work by pupils of the Junior Academy of Science (JAS), and familiarized themselves with the activities and achievements of the JAS in Ukraine and on the world arena.

Zhores Alferov, Nobel Laureate, receives honorary PhD at Shevchenko National University of Kyiv
Zhores Alferov, Nobel Laureate and Academician of the Russian Academy of Science, was awarded an Honorary Doctorate by Taras Shevchenko National University of Kyiv at a recent meeting of the university’s Academic Council.
Students of the National Mining University participate in BusinessWeek project
The BusinessWeek International educational project takes place in the community, to which more than 90 European universities contribute. It provides an opportunity for students and lecturers to share experience in various economic issues and promote cultural exchange between the participating countries.
